NCT ID: NCT02871869 Recruiting - Clinical trials for Diffuse, Large B-Cell, Lymphoma

Cinobufacini Tablets Combined With Chemotherapeutic Protocol in Treatment of Diffuse Large B Cell Lymphoma

Start date: September 2016
Phase: Phase 2/Phase 3
Study type: Interventional

Diffuse large B cell lymphoma (DLBCL), as the most common subtype non-Hodgkin lymphoma (NHL), has great heterogeneity in clinical manifestations, histological morphology and prognosis. R-CHOP Protocol (Rituximab + Vindesine + Cyclophosphamide + Epirubicin + Prednisone) is the gold therapeutic criteria for patients with NHL, and it is also used as the first-line treatment for patients with DLBCL. After treatment, 50%~60%of patients with DLBCL receive complete remission (CR), 30%~40% recurrent and 10% will never be cured due to initial and secondary drug tolerance. This study aimed to explore whether Cinobufacini Tablets had synergistic effect in the treatment of DLBCL, and whether its action was in close association with the positive expression of Na+/K+-ATPase α3, and to observe the rates of adverse reactions induced by Cinobufacini Tablets during treatment.

NCT ID: NCT02859402 Recruiting - Clinical trials for T-cell Non-Hodgkin Lymphoma

Allogeneic Stem Cell Transplantation in Relapsed/Refractory T-, NK/T-cell Lymphomas

RRTCLAlloSCT
Start date: December 2016
Phase: Phase 2
Study type: Interventional

Relapsed and refractory T-cell lymphomas have been reported to have dismal outcomes. The role of allogeneic stem cell transplantation have been demonstrated in these patients. This clinical trial is studying the efficacy and safety of busulfan plus fludarabine as conditioning therapy followed by allogeneic stem cell transplantation (Allo-SCT) in T- and NK/T-cell lymphoma patients who have relapsed or are refractory to previous chemotherapies including autologous transplantation.
